titleOfInvention Surface treatment method for nickel-based metallic glasses to reduce nickel release
abstract Surface treatment methods for Ni-based metallic glasses are provided that promote passivation and decrease the amount of Ni released when the Ni-based metallic glass is exposed to a saline containing environment.
